So, that opens up another slot (I think).

Too bad Jerome Palm just committed to Valparaiso. His size would have been greatly welcomed. Granted....maybe Martice Mitchell is actually going to show up (not likely).

As for guys who already have an offer on the table and Coach wants to get deeper at the post, the size really isn't there. Skylar Robinson is 6'8" and is a JUCO transfer (junior). Bryant Selabangue is also a JUCO transfer but a sophomore one and stands 6'9". I'll have to relook over what I wrote up about these guys but I don't recall being overly impressed with either of them.

Takai Emerson-Hardy, if I recall, I kinda liked but he's 6'7". Same with Victor Panov (6'7"). Actually, I really liked Panov even though he's getting zero attention other than from Burno.

There's a couple others, 6'6" Mohamed Toure who I initally wrote off because he had offers from both Army AND Navy. But he's still uncommitted. I liked him but he just doesn't help much in the post when we might need some actual muscle.

Then again, if we're looking now at HS freshmen, adding yet another big is just adding more of the same. We also don't exactly have a ton of guys in that SF mold so maybe Toure could be a guy who lands in our lap and is better than expected.

Same goes for Mamborou Mara who stands 6'7". I recall being intrigued by him and he was a later offer so I wasn't sure what to make of him.

If Burno wants to add a guard scorer, especially one to replace Powell, he has to go after Anthony Roy. That kid can score and might pair real well with Coit coming into the program.

The other two names I didn't mention were Derrick Claxton (6'6" SG) and Jason Drake (6'2" PG) barring any late offers that might come out of this.

To the best of my knowledge:

Guards
Kaleb Thornton
Zion Russell
David Coit
Keshawn Williams
Taku Youngblood
Armandas Plintauskas
Zarique Nutter
Darweshi Hunter

Forwards
Anthony Crump
Xavier Amos
Yanic Niederhauser

That's 11 players.

So, assuming Mitchell isn't coming to NIU (which, at this point, I'm not sure but if he is...there's definitely room for him and his Twitter profile pic is still of him in a Huskie uniform), Coach needs to fill two more spots.

We're crazy thin on the post. I actually quite like our guard collection. But we have neither depth nor experience in the post outside of Anthony Crump (who as always been listed as a guard but has played inside for Burno and there's simply no way he's not going to be a forward going...well....forward).

I really wish Burno could have gotten Jerome Palm (JUCO). I have no idea how good he might be but I guarantee we could have used his size. And some of those offers have been there a long time so you wonder about the shelf life and if there's any communication there anymore.

I will say that I liked the video of the Russian kid (Panov). He's strong and athletic. I've also liked Anthony Roy this whole time.

Adding those two would be real nice but it doesn't really help us add size on the post. Both Amos and Niederhauser are tall, but you'd have to expect some growing pains if they're going to be counted on for substantial minutes. Maybe not. Maybe Amos comes in and dominates right out of the gate. Obviously, Sparks did so for Ball State last year but he wasn't alone in the post and is still a bit of a unicorn.

Anyway, the gist of what I wrote:

He's big. 6'9"/6'10". And he's a center. 2* recruit out of Virginia Academy.

So, yes, he is a much needed addition to our front court and has some college/D-1 experience. He played in 9 games at St. Bonaventure but only averaged about 4 minutes per game.

Without going back to look it up, I want to say at Harcum College, he started all 18 games and averaged around 23 minutes while scoring 10 ppg and pulling down 9.9 boards and blocking 4.3 shots per game. He was just bigger than anyone else on the court so he had numbers that reflected that. Shot like 62% from the field (all near the basket) and 64% from the line (I want to say he shot just shy of 100 FTs so you do the math on roughly how many he made).

He was born in Lagos, Nigeria which is the largest city in Africa and hometown to my favorite basketball player of all time...Hakeem Olajuwan.

Fun Fact: At Harcum, he played with Yazid Powell who, if you all remember, recently de-committed from NIU to enroll at Buffalo. This was after signing a LOI....

That Harcum team went 17-1 and average almost 98 points per game and had 6 players averaging double digit points (and a 7th who just missed that mark with 9.3). I have to assume, if you played on that team and ever passed the ball, you weren't going to get it back.
